📚黑盒与白盒测试详解 🧪
发布时间:2025-03-12 22:44:19来源:
在软件测试的世界里,黑盒测试和白盒测试是两种重要的测试方法。它们就像软件的“体检医生”,各有特点和应用场景。
首先,黑盒测试( Blind Testing )就像是给软件蒙上了眼睛,测试人员只关注输入和输出的结果,而完全不了解内部结构或代码逻辑。它更像是一种“用户体验式”测试,适合验证功能是否符合预期。例如,用户提交表单后系统能否正确返回结果,这就是典型的黑盒测试场景。✨
而白盒测试( Clear Testing )则完全不同,它是基于对程序内部结构的了解来进行测试。测试人员会深入分析代码逻辑,检查每条路径是否正常运行。这种测试方式更像是为程序“做手术”,可以发现隐藏更深的问题。例如,通过覆盖所有分支路径来确保代码没有逻辑漏洞。🧐
两者结合使用,可以有效提高软件质量,让我们的产品更加可靠和稳定!💪
免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。